There were some questions about Kodai Senga's physical before he officially became a member of the New York Mets earlier this offseason.

The Mets are confident he'll be healthy for the 2023 season. His $75 million contract was approved in what was said to be a "good behind-the-scenes collaborative effort."

The development is notable because the club balked at an agreement with Carlos Correa after reviewing the shortstop's physical.
